RALTON BURN Ralton Burn
Ralton Burn
Thomas Mason Farmer Blackburn
William Robson Shepherd Woolhope
045.02 [Situation] From the SEn [South Eastern]
base of Rone Fell - South to Liddel Water
A stream from 10 to 50 links wide having its source at the [base] of Roan Fell flowing in a S. [South] Eastern direction and falls into Liddel Water
CHARLIE'S KNOWES Charlie's Knowe
Charlie's Knowe
Thomas Mason Farmer Blackburn
William Robson Shepherd Woolhope
045.02 [Situation] On the West bank of Ralton Burn
Two or three small hillocks of a circular shape at the extreme base of Roan fell: close to and at the west side of Ralton Burn
BIRNY FELL Birnie Fell
Birnie Fell
Thomas Mason, Farmer Blackburn
William Robson, Shepherd Woolhope
045.02 [Situation] On the East bank of Ralton Burn
A small ridge on the farm of Roan; the surface of which is rough pasture, with the exception of a small patch of heather at its northern base

Birny - covered with the scorched stems of heath that has been set on fire - Dr [Doctor] Jamieson's Sc: Dicty [Scottish Dictionary]
